Washington, DC (PRWEB) June 1, 2006 -- Just out in paperback, America Beyond Capitalism, by noted political economist and historian Gar Alperovitz, argues that the first decade of the 21st Century is producing conditions that will force the United States to undergo historic changes. Neither Democrats nor Republicans have had coherent responses to these challenges.

One of the most important factors reshaping America is an increasingly feudal distribution of wealth ownership:
• The top 5% of Americans own just under 70% of all financial wealth.
• The top 1% of Americans now claim more income per year than the bottom 100 million Americans taken together.
• The top 2/10th of 1% makes more on the sale of stocks and bonds in one year than everyone else combined.
